Q: Why does the Fernwick parcel-tracking webhook sometimes fire twice?

A: Short version: the carrier side retries if we don't ack within 3 seconds, and our ack occasionally lands late under load. Dedupe on the event token before writing anything — the consumer already does this, so don't "fix" it upstream. If you see triple deliveries, that's new and worth a ticket. The retry semantics and payload shapes are documented internally here:

operations page: https://gitlab.qirvansys.corp/pages/dash/projects/42db8b449d30

The Pellwick analyzer compares every run against a checked-in baseline file. If a build fails with "new findings above baseline," the developer either introduced a real issue or touched code that shifted existing findings. Regenerating the baseline requires approval from the Quillon team; do not regenerate it yourself. If the baseline appears corrupted (parse errors on load), reset it from the last green run. Include the identifier from that run directly under this note.

pipeline stamp: htk4_66df

Runbook fragment: Restockr planner service — review notes

The Restockr planner computes refill routes for the Harwick vending fleet and writes schedules to the dispatch queue. It holds no payment data; it only reads inventory telemetry over an internal channel. Access is restricted to the planner role, and all outbound calls are allowlisted. For your review, note that the planner refuses to start if any required setting is missing. The effective production configuration follows below.

service settings:
BRIIX_PIN=8582
BRIIX_TENANT=raleth
BRIIX_METRICS_HOST=metrics.briix.urlaqstack.example
BRIIX_SEAL=seal_c11ef522
BRIIX_STANDBY_TEAM=ulaok